Bobi Wine, Barbie Celebrate 7 Years in Marriage

Kyadondo East MP and musician Robert Kyagulanyi alias Bobi Wine and his wife Barbie Kyagulanyi today (Monday August 27th, 2018) celebrate 7 years in marriage.

The couple exchanged vows on August 27th, 2011 at at Rubaga Cathedral Church and hosted their guests to a colorful  reception at the Kampala Serena Hotel. They have four children together; Solomon Kampala Nyanzi, Shalom Namagembe, Shadraq Shilling Mbogo, and Suubi Shine Nakaayi.

Unlike their previous wedding anniversaries, this year’s anniversary found the couple at Gulu Magistrate’s Court where Bobi Wine and his co-accused appeared for their bail hearing on charges of treason following allegations that he was one of the suspects that pelted stones at one of the vehicles in President Museveni’s convoy, smashing its rear windscreen in Arua, two weeks ago.

Barbie Kyagulanyi shared a sad post via Facebook, where said was proud of Bobi Wine for standing for what he believes in. She also promised to stand with Bobi Wine in the good and bad times.

Bobi Wine and his co-accused were later granted bail.
